The street in brief

Cedar Crescent is mostly semi-detached houses. The median sale price is £130,000, about 40% below the typical TS16 sale. On floor area that works out near £1,885 per square metre, below the district's £2,254. Too few recent sales to read a street-level trend, but across TS16 prices have been easing over the last few years. HM Land Registry records 7 sales across 5 homes since 2003 — homes here come up rarely.

Cedar Crescent's £130,000 median sits about 40% below TS16's £217,000; on floor space it runs £1,885/m² against the district's £2,254/m² (-16%).

Street and TS16 figures are medians of HM Land Registry sales; the England figures are the UK House Price Index mix-adjusted average — a different basis, so compare direction rather than levels between the two.

Sales marked non-standardare Land Registry “additional price paid” entries — bulk purchases, repossessions, right-to-buy and similar transfers. They're listed for completeness but excluded from every median and comparison figure on this page.
